What's Actually Going On?
Basically, a "Clearance Event" means your package is being held up (just for a little bit, hopefully!) at customs. Yep, that's right, those guys in the blue uniforms are taking a closer look at your stuff. Customs are there to ensure everything entering (or leaving) a country is legit, you know, no funny business like illegal imports or undeclared treasures (gold doubloons, anyone?).

Why is it happening to my precious package? Good question! There are a few common culprits:

- Incomplete or Incorrect Paperwork: This is probably the most common reason. Did the sender fill out the customs forms correctly? Did they declare the value accurately? Did they forget to mention that it contains 1,000 rubber ducks? (Hypothetically speaking, of course.)
- Value Verification: Customs might want to double-check the declared value of the item. They want to make sure the import duties and taxes are being calculated correctly. Think of it as them doing their accounting homework.
- Restricted or Prohibited Items: This is where things get a little more serious. Is your package containing something that's not allowed to be imported into that country? Think certain plants, animals, or… well, let’s not get into it.
- Random Inspection: Sometimes, your package just gets picked at random for inspection. It’s like winning a lottery you didn’t want to enter. Lucky you? Not really.
So, what can you do?
Well, first of all, breathe. Deeply. Panicking won't make the customs officers work any faster. Trust me, I’ve tried. Secondly… check your tracking information!
DHL will usually provide more details about why the clearance event is happening. For example, it might say something like "Missing invoice" or "Further information required from importer."

Here’s your next move: Contact DHL directly. They can give you more specific information about what's needed to clear your package. They might ask you to provide additional documentation, like proof of purchase or a detailed description of the item. Be prepared to answer their questions honestly and provide any information they need. The more cooperative you are, the faster things will (usually) go.

How long will this take?
Ah, the million-dollar question! Unfortunately, there's no magic answer. It can depend on a whole host of factors, like the complexity of the issue, the efficiency of the customs office, and the phase of the moon (okay, maybe not the moon, but you get the idea!). Generally, it can take anywhere from a few hours to a few days. Sometimes even longer. sigh
